How much do outreach director j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 10, 2026, the average yearly pay for outreach director in Delaware is $82,277.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$66,600.00 and $99,100.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Outreach Director vs Community Outreach Coordinator?

AspectOutreach DirectorCommunity Outreach Coordinator
ResponsibilitiesDevelops outreach strategies, manages teams, and oversees large-scale campaignsExecutes outreach activities, builds community relationships, and supports campaigns
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ree, experience in management, strong communication skillsBachelor's degree, experience in community engagement, excellent interpersonal skills
Work EnvironmentOffice-based, leadership meetings, strategic planningCommunity events, local organizations, fieldwork

The Outreach Director typically handles strategic planning and team management, focusing on large-scale initiatives, while the Community Outreach Coordinator executes community-level activities and builds local relationships. Both roles require strong communication skills and relevant experience, but differ mainly in scope and responsibilities.

What does an outreach director do?

An outreach director or coordinator strengthens the relationship between an organization and the community. Job duties often include communicating information to the public or employees, organizing outreach campaigns, coordinating events, and budgeting. Career qualifications include a bachelor’s degree in public relations, marketing, or communications as well as experience. Positions can are available in many industries, include healthcare.

How does an outreach director typically collaborate with other departments to achieve organizational goals?

An Outreach Director works closely with departments such as marketing, communications, and development to ensure a unified approach to external engagement. This role often involves coordinating joint campaigns, sharing insights on audience needs, and aligning outreach strategies with organizational objectives. Regular cross-departmental meetings and collaborative planning sessions are common to ensure messaging consistency and to maximize impact. Effective communication and relationship-building skills are essential for navigating these collaborations and driving successful outreach initiatives.

What are 7 examples of community outreach programs?

Community outreach programs include initiatives like health education workshops, youth mentorship programs, food drives, environmental clean-up events, senior citizen support services, literacy tutoring, and cultural awareness events. An Outreach Director often coordinates these activities to engage community members and build partnerships, utilizing skills in communication and project management.

JOB SUMMARY

This job is responsible for serving as a liaison between the member, the Health Plan, and the relevant state and/or federal regulators. The position conducts telephonic support to assess member needs, provide appointment scheduling assistance, and educating members of their rights and responsibilities. This position is also responsible for assisting members in navigating the grievance and appeals process and representing member interests internally and externally.

ESSENTIAL R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Communicate effectively with staff, providers and members to accomplish business and member needs

  • Initiate outreach efforts, primarily by telephone, related to targeted preventive health initiatives:

  • Perform member education functions on the importance of targeted preventive health service

  • Recruit, holistically assess and enroll members into Disease Management Programs as appropriate

  • Assess opportunity for Care Management intervention and make appropriate referral

  • Contact members, providers and community agencies to coordinate access to preventive health services

  • Tracks all member and provider contacts in the appropriate computer systems for the purposes of data collection and record keeping

  • Participate in the development of outreach programs that are effective, measurable and innovative, with a special emphasis on reaching at risk members.

About Highmark Health

Sourced by ZipRecruiter

A national blended health organization, Highmark Health and our leading businesses support millions of customers with products, services and solutions closely aligned to our mission of creating remarkable health experiences, freeing people to be their best. Headquartered in Pittsburgh, we're regionally focused in Pennsylvania, Delaware, West Virginia, and eastern and northwestern New York with customers in 50 states and the District of Columbia. We passionately serve individual consumers and fellow businesses alike. And our companies cover a diversified spectrum of essential health-related needs including health insurance, health care delivery, population health management, dental solutions, reinsurance solutions, and innovative, technology solutions. Our financial position reflects strength and stability, with our year-end 2022 consolidated revenues totaling $26 billion. And we're proud to carry forth an important legacy of compassionate care and philanthropy that began more than 170 years ago. This tradition of giving back, reinvesting and ensuring that our communities remain strong and healthy is deeply embedded in our culture, informing our decisions every day.
